What happened: Kenneth Law, accused of selling a chemical linked to 73 British deaths, will not face trial in the UK. The substance is reportedly connected to multiple fatalities.
Why it matters:
- The decision affects justice for victims linked to the chemical.
- It raises questions about cross-border legal cooperation in such cases.
MNN Take: Legal proceedings can be complex when crimes involve multiple countries, impacting where and how suspects are tried.
